BNP Paribas Foundation supports Montpellier Dance Festival 2014


MONTPELLIER/FRANCE; For 30 years the BNP Paribas Foundation and the Montpellier Dance Festival have both supported choreographers from France and other countries, sharing a common spirit of discovery and a commitment to excellence
.
Their many exchanges gave birth to the idea of a more permanent collaboration, leading the BNP Paribas Foundation to become a sponsor of the Montpellier Dance Festival in 2012, providing support for a residency programme that has already welcomed 19 artists.

But for this artistic convergence between the two institutions Montpellier Dance Festival and BNP Paribas Foundation comes into sharp focus this year, when three artists supported by the FoundationSidi Larbi Cherkaoui, Emanuel Gat and Alonzo King – was featured at the 34th of edition of Montpellier Danse.
Thanks to support from the Foundation since 2012, prolific choreographer Sidi Larbi Cherkaoui has created several new works

Emanuel Gat has received support from the Foundation since he came to France in 2008. Following the UpcloseUp project, which he created as associate choreographer at the Montpellier Dance Festival in 2013,
Emanuel Gat unveiled a new work this year entitled Plage Romantique.

Alonzo King, whose LINES Ballet Company celebrated its 30th anniversary in 2013, is the sole American choreographer sponsored by the BNP Paribas Foundation. He will present three pieces at Montpellier Danse: Concerto for Two Violins, Quintet and Resin.
